摘要

In Ceramic Injection Molding (CIM) the formation of textures is observed. These frozen flow structures are dependent on the rheological properties of the feedstock, geometric factors of the mold and CIM. The effects of these textures on the mechanical properties of the components produced have to be analysed and quantified in order to reach high quality and reliability standards. The analytical methods need to be exact and reliable to control and optimise the manufacturing process. In this work the optical texture analysis is described. The method is show on an example of injection molded ceramic gear wheel components.
